Transaction 7143ed267342dee518d22d1c2ebf95cd45a13bd74ef878b369a009b4f6493957
1 Input
2 Outputs
- 7143ed267342dee518d22d1c2ebf95cd45a13bd74ef878b369a009b4f6493957:0
- 7143ed267342dee518d22d1c2ebf95cd45a13bd74ef878b369a009b4f6493957:1
value 677820000
address 3N3TUjTfSeACoEqssmDpxpToHYouw6AfUr
value 382451159086
address 1KWxwD9ceKiKN4wSCqD8cfnaTSEc8sRinC